The nurse sees a 3-year-old child in the ambulatory setting for localized wheezing on auscultation. Which statement by the paren
STatiana [176]

Answer:

Parents should report whether the child has recently ingested anything that can easily cause a choking, such as peanuts, popcorn, and so on.

Explanation:

Wheezes are continuous, musical, high-pitched sounds. They can be seen at any stage of the breathing cycle, although they are more audible on expiration. They usually indicate some respiratory disease, but normal individuals may have wheezing when they force their exhalation too hard.

The presence of wheezing indicates airway obstruction (airflow limitation) and may result in airway secretion and vibration of the airway walls that may collapse (close). There may be thickening of the airway walls or lumen (cavity) obstruction. Wheezing can occur for a variety of reasons, but it is more common for children to be due to the presence of foreign body in the airway, so it is important that the parents of a child with syllable explain to the medical team if the child has eaten any easy food. cause choking, such as peanuts, for example.
